140-Unit Redwood Lofts in Marina del Rey Sells

Marina del Rey, Calif. – Irvine, Calif.-based Standard Pacific Homes has sold Redwood Lofts, a newly-completed, four-story, 140-unit multifamily community in the Del Rey Loft District of Marina del Rey, Calif., to Behringer Harvard through a strategic alliance with Phoenix-based Alliance Residential for an undisclosed amount in a deal brokered by the California office of Moran & Company. Mary Ann King, president, and Brett Betzler, a director, brokered the transaction. The sale closed on September 22, 2009.

Ram Fullen, Standard Pacific Los Angeles – Urban Division President, noted that “Redwood Lofts was intended to be a for-sale community, but as market conditions eroded during construction, it became clear that selling the property to a rental investor was a viable alternative and economically a better strategy. With gourmet kitchens, spacious floor plans, and a true, resort-style pool area, we think our product will really stand out in the rental market, where the vast majority of the apartments are at least 30 years old.”

Betzler noted that, “The demand for high-quality rental product is very strong because Marina del Rey is close to the beach and LAX, and professional employment centers, such as Westwood and Century City. We believe that Redwood Lofts will appeal to an underserved segment of the market that is willing pay a little more for upscale accommodations. Given the extraordinary difficulty of getting a new development approved in Marina del Rey, we see this is a long term competitive advantage.”

Redwood Lofts has 140 units, comprised of townhomes and flats, in two four-story buildings over a one-level podium parking garage with a parking ratio of 2.43. The average unit size is 1,306 sq. ft. The standard ceiling height is 10 feet, with 20 foot ceilings in some townhomes. All units include oversized windows and large patios. Expansive kitchens include granite countertops, tile backsplashes, stainless steel appliances, and spacious wood cabinets. Bathrooms feature stone and ceramic tile countertops, detailed backsplashes, stone and tile tub surrounds, and glass tub enclosures. The centerpiece of the property is a large resort-style pool area adorned with mature palm trees and oversized planters. The pool area includes several gathering areas equipped with barbeques, a fire pit, and a decorative water feature.
